zkouskova pisemka 25.1. 14:00

Přednáška pokrývá základy 2D i 3D počítačové grafiky algoritmy pro kreslení a ořezávání v rovině, použití a zobrazování barev, zvětšování barevného rozlišení, kódování obrazu a rastrové grafické formáty, lineární transformace a projekce, metody reprezentace a zobrazování 3D scén, algoritmy výpočtu viditelnosti. Přednáška je doplněna cvičením - výroba modulů do knihovny JaGrLib v jazyce Java. V letním semestru na ni navazují přednášky pro vážnější zájemce Počítačová grafika II (PGR004) a Pokročilá 2D počítačová grafika (PGR007).

zkouskova pisemka 25.1. 14:00

Příspěvekod snail » 25. 1. 2007 15:20

Bylo tam asi tak tohle:

1. Co je to antialiasing? Jake jsou zpusoby jeho implementace.
Popiste obecne postupy, zadne konkretni algoritmy.

2. Navrhnete upravu Floyd-Steinbergova algoritmu tak,
aby na stejnem vstupu nedaval pokazde stejny vystup.

3. Popiste algoritmus pro operaci rozdilu mezi stejne velkymi kvadrantovymi stromy (quadtree).
Strom obsahuje pouze binarni hodnoty "1" - uvnitr mnoziny, "0" - vne mnoziny.

4. Navrhnete datove struktury pro reprezentaci CSG (elementarni telesa, mnozinove operace),
aby se s tim co nejsnaz pracovalo (operace, vrhani paprsku,...).
Pouzijte svuj oblibeny programovaci jazyk (C, C++, Java, C#).
Uživatelský avatar
snail
Matfyz(ák|ačka) level III
 
Příspěvky: 144
Registrován: 23. 5. 2005 21:31
Typ studia: Informatika Mgr.

Zpět na PGR003 Počítačová grafika I

Kdo je online

Uživatelé procházející toto fórum: Žádní registrovaní uživatelé a 1 návštěvník